1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the name for the first ten amendments?

Back

Bill of Rights

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Civil Liberties are best defined as

Back

constitutional protections from improper government action

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

The First Amendment guarantees

Back

religious freedom.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the purpose of the establishment clause?

Back

To stop government from supporting one religion

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

According to the precedent Engel v. Vitale, a teacher who starts class with a morning prayer would most likely be ruled

Back

unconstitutional, because the teacher is affiliated with the school.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Which case decided whether a state could compel children to attend school beyond eighth grade even if it violated the students’ sincerely held religious beliefs? Options: Wisconsin v. Yoder (1972), Tinker v. Des Moines (1969), Engel v. Vitale (1962), Brown v. Board of Education (1954)

Back

Wisconsin v. Yoder (1972)

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Which example violates the free exercise clause of the First Amendment? Options: Allowing a private company to run weekly prayer sessions, Allowing a student to include a prayer in the morning announcements, Removing the Ten Commandments from a courtroom, Stopping a student from wearing religious clothing

Back

Stopping a student from wearing religious clothing
